How well do practical information measures estimate the Shannon entropy?

Estimating the entropy of finite strings has applications in areas such as event detection, similarity measurement or in the performance assessment of compression algorithms. This report compares a variety of computable information measures for finite strings that may be used in entropy estimation. These include Shannon’s n-block entropy, the three variants of the Lempel-Ziv production complexity, and the lesser known T-entropy. We apply these measures to strings derived from the logistic map, for which Pesin’s identity allows us to deduce corresponding Shannon entropies (Kolmogorov-Sinai entropies) without resorting to probabilistic methods.
